The Value Of ME

I composed this song in 2009. Since then I have made several versions of it, usually when new Vocaloid launched, I tried how it would sound with this song - so I have LEON, BigAl, Oliver and Ruby versions. I made the Ruby version in 2015 right after Ruby was launched, published it on YouTube and Vocaloid community found it, thus it has got quite many likes, comments and viewers (almost 1000 now, you can help me to reach that milestone smile ).

This year, I decided to do the new version with my own voice, so I made a bit more "adult" version. I have liked bands like Simply Red, and this song is similar kind of blue-eyed soul.

It's amazing how quickly it is possible to create a different but still professional sounding version with Band-in-a-box. Although this song has the strangest chords I have ever used, like B7susb5b9/A, and I couldn't use many instruments because BIAB didn't play well those chords, there were enough RTs that managed to sound good with my chording. So it's my perfect tool - really a stable and reliable companion, the cornerstone of my music-making, constant like love described in the lyrics of this song...
